How to Reach Solang Valley from Manali – Travel Guide

Learn how to reach Solang Valley from Manali by train, bus, car, or taxi with practical tips on travel time, routes, and local transport options.

Solang Valley is a beautiful mountain valley located about 14 kilometers northwest of Manali in Himachal Pradesh. It is famous for adventure sports like skiing, paragliding, and zorbing, making it a popular day-trip destination for tourists visiting Manali.

Getting from Manali to Solang Valley – Main Options

Bus

Taking a bus is a budget-friendly and common way to reach Solang Valley from Manali. Local Himachal Road Transport Corporation (HRTC) buses run frequently, especially during the tourist season.

  • HRTC buses depart from Manali Bus Stand to Solang Valley regularly, with a travel time of around 40 to 50 minutes covering 14 km via NH3 and local roads.

  • Bus fares are economical, generally ranging from ₹30 to ₹50 per person, making it suitable for solo travelers and budget tourists.

  • Buses can get crowded during peak season and weekends, so it is advisable to board early morning buses to avoid standing for long durations.

  • During monsoon, roads may be slippery and buses might run slower; always check local weather before planning your trip.

  • Bus stops in Solang Valley are near the main activity zones, but you may need to walk or hire a local taxi for specific adventure spots.

Car / Taxi

Hiring a private car or taxi is the most comfortable and flexible way to reach Solang Valley. It allows you to travel at your own pace and explore nearby attractions.

  • Private taxis can be hired from Manali town or Manali Bus Stand, with fares typically between ₹800 and ₹1,200 for a round trip, depending on negotiation and vehicle type.

  • The drive takes about 30 to 40 minutes via NH3 and the Solang Valley Road, offering scenic views of the mountains and Beas River.

  • Self-drive cars are an option if you have experience driving in hilly terrain; the roads are well-maintained but can be narrow and winding.

  • During winter, snow and ice may make driving challenging; hiring a local driver familiar with the conditions is safer.

  • Taxi services like Ola and Uber are limited in Solang Valley, so pre-booking a taxi from Manali or using local operators is recommended.

Shared Cabs / Jeep

Shared cabs or jeeps are popular among budget travelers and groups. They offer a balance between cost and convenience.

  • Shared taxis and jeeps leave from Manali main market or bus stand frequently, especially during peak tourist hours, with fares around ₹100 to ₹150 per person.

  • The journey takes approximately 35 to 45 minutes, depending on traffic and road conditions.

  • Shared vehicles can get crowded, and luggage space is limited, so pack light for comfort.

  • During festivals or holidays, shared cabs fill up quickly, so arriving early to secure a seat is advisable.

  • Jeep rides offer a more rugged experience and can access some offbeat spots near Solang Valley that regular cars cannot reach.

Step-by-Step Travel Plan

This step-by-step plan is designed for first-time travelers making the trip from Manali to Solang Valley. It covers essential actions to ensure a smooth journey.

  • Step 1: Decide your mode of transport based on budget and comfort. Choosing a taxi offers flexibility, while buses are economical but less comfortable.

  • Step 2: If taking a bus, arrive early at Manali Bus Stand to get a seat and avoid peak hour crowding, especially during weekends and holidays.

  • Step 3: For taxis or shared cabs, negotiate the fare beforehand and confirm the return trip price to avoid surprises.

  • Step 4: Pack light and carry water and snacks, as food options in Solang Valley are limited and can be expensive near adventure zones.

  • Step 5: Check weather conditions before departure, especially in winter or monsoon, to ensure safe travel on hilly roads.

  • Step 6: Upon arrival, use local guides or rental shops for adventure activities, and confirm prices and safety measures before booking.

Practical Travel Tips

  • Always carry a valid ID and keep your belongings secure, as tourist spots can get crowded and petty thefts happen occasionally.

  • Drink only bottled water or boiled water to avoid stomach issues common in hilly regions.

  • Book your taxi or shared cab through trusted local operators or your hotel to avoid overcharging and ensure reliability.

  • Use local buses or shared cabs for last-mile travel within Solang Valley, as private vehicles may not access all adventure areas.

  • Pack warm clothes even in summer, as temperatures can drop quickly in the valley, especially in the evening.

  • Avoid traveling during heavy monsoon rains due to landslide risks and slippery roads; check local advisories before planning.

Best Time & Travel Conditions

The best time to travel from Manali to Solang Valley depends on the activities you want to enjoy and weather conditions. Summer and winter seasons offer different experiences.

Summer (April to June) is ideal for trekking and paragliding, while winter (December to February) attracts skiers and snow lovers. Monsoon season (July to September) can cause travel delays due to landslides.

  • Avoid traveling during major festivals like Dussehra and Diwali in Manali, as roads and transport get crowded and prices rise.

  • Winter mornings often have fog and icy roads; start your journey after sunrise for safer travel.

  • Monsoon rains can cause landslides on NH3 and local roads; always check weather and road status before departure.

  • Early morning departures help avoid traffic jams and provide better chances to enjoy adventure activities without crowds.

Arrival at Solang Valley & What to Expect

When you arrive at Solang Valley, you will find a small but bustling area with shops, cafes, and adventure activity centers. The main parking and drop-off points are close to the valley's adventure zones.

Local transport options include cycle rickshaws, motorbike rentals, and shared jeeps that can take you to specific spots like the ropeway or skiing areas. Staying options are limited in Solang Valley itself, so many travelers prefer to stay in Manali and visit Solang for the day.

Prepaid taxis and app-based cabs are rare in Solang Valley, so plan your return transport in advance. The valley has basic medical facilities and tourist help centers, but it is best to carry a small first-aid kit.
